Behavioral and Psychological Research

Understanding the psychological and behavioral aspects of gambling is crucial for promoting responsible gambling practices and preventing addiction. Our Behavioral and Psychological Research section is dedicated to exploring the intricate dynamics of human behavior and cognition as they relate to gambling activities. This research provides valuable insights that help shape effective interventions and support systems for individuals at risk.

Key Focus Areas

  • Cognitive Processes and Self-Control
    • Investigate how different types of self-control, such as rigid versus flexible, affect gambling behaviors and outcomes.
    • Study failures in cognitive control and their role in addiction, aiming to identify strategies for enhancing self-regulation.
  • Addiction Patterns and Prevention
    • Analyze the psychological mechanisms underlying gambling addiction, including the triggers and progression of addictive behaviors.
    • Develop and evaluate prevention programs and therapeutic interventions designed to mitigate the risk of gambling addiction.
  • Motivational Factors
    • Examine the motivational drivers that influence gambling behaviors, including emotional, social, and psychological factors.
    • Identify the impact of these motivations on both recreational and problematic gambling patterns.
  • Behavioral Interventions
    • Explore the effectiveness of various behavioral interventions and support systems in promoting responsible gambling.
    • Assess the impact of these interventions on reducing harmful gambling practices and improving overall well-being.
  • Psychological Impact
    • Study the psychological effects of gambling on individuals, including stress, anxiety, and depression.
    • Investigate how these psychological impacts vary across different demographic groups and gambling environments.
